CAEN was every bit the highlight Nic had promised. In wonder and awe, Will wandered the fortress William the Conqueror had built a thousand years ago, and when the rain picked up, he retreated into the Mémorial de Caen. Never one to care much for history, Will had wanted to visit the World War II memorial museum more out of a vague sense of patriotism. But as he walked the exposition, contemplated the portraits of soldiers—fresh-faced youths who looked as if they should wield baseball bats or footballs rather than machine guns—and read the reports about what had happened to them, dry history turned into faces, names, fates. Will felt connected with them; he could’ve been one of them if he’d been born a handful of decades earlier. More than once he wished for a companion, for someone to share this experience. And if he was honest with himself, he’d prefer having Francis over any other of his friends, given the choice. The closer he got to the horror that had been the Battle of the Normandy, the more he wished for Francis’s self-assured strength to help make the unbearable sadness bearable. After a while, it all got to be too much, and Will left the museum depressed and haunted by an irritating feeling of longing.
Half an hour later, staring out the grimy windows of a small café-bar-tabac at the yachts moored in Caen’s Port de Plaisance, Will stirred his coffee and tried to find something else to keep his thoughts busy than pondering over and over why Francis’s silence bothered him so much.
We’ll talk once you’re back, he’d said. Only a few days from now, after all. But what if it wasn’t work that Francis was so preoccupied with he couldn’t spare a few minutes to talk to Will? What if he’d already found another “pretty thing” to pass his time with? Francis had also said they weren’t exclusive.
Stop being a drama queen, he berated himself. Francis may be a lot of things, but he isn’t sneaky. If he wanted to dump you, he’d tell it to you to your face.
But what if that is what he’s waiting to do once you’re back? The little voice inside of Will’s head sounded like Gary this time. He stirred his coffee with enough force to have some spill over the edge and into the saucer. He was thinking in circles here, and he needed a distraction. Desperately.
Some higher force seemed to take pity on him.
The scent hit him first, a wave of patchouli and roses that drowned even the aroma of his coffee. In its wake, a figure sailed past who could’ve made a stone statue turn its head, and of course Will did too—how could he not, with all the fluttering white fur and colorful silk scarves on a bearded, six-foot bear of a man? Granted, Will was used to Trevor’s exuberance—and Gary’s, for that matter—but this guy beat everything. He wore purple eye shadow and platform boots with skintight black leather pants, for Pete’s sake.
